I grew up in Montana. Didn't realize it as a kid but Montana has been in decline for a very long time. That state is full of people who have shouldered the burden of corporate extraction. Mines, timber, ranching - every industry has taken the state for everything it's worth, everything.

The mining industry has boomed and died out repeatedly. We saw copper booms, silver booms, gold booms and coal booms. For a brief time Butte Montana, was the wealthiest city in America for its copper (telegraph and telephone wire) Each boom left behind a lot of workers who couldn't afford to move and became cheap labor for the next boom.

They are angry. They only have access to hate and compliant media. The radio is Rush, the newspapers and television are neutered and too few have internet access.

I had to leave Montana because there was no work. My Parents left two years ago because they were sick of the republican b.s.

The residents of Montana stay and wait, as they always have, for the next big thing. The last new steady boom was the cold war - missile silos, survivalists and Air Force bases. It did little for the average Montanan. But it was something.

Now Montanans have only tourism. The minerals are all mined, the trees grow too slowly to boom again and there are more cattle than people. Somewhere in the back of their minds they know they have been cheated. They know they have worked hard as have their mothers and fathers. They know that they’re good people and they know that it isn’t fair.

When they turn on the radio to escape it all there is nothing but hate - they are being misled again.

Montana is red.
